Subject: [PATCH net-next] ipv6: sr: fix non static symbol warnings
Date: Mon,  6 Feb 2017 16:15:05 +0000	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20170206161505.10457-1-weiyj.lk@gmail.com> (raw)

From: Wei Yongjun <weiyongjun1@huawei.com>

Fixes the following sparse warnings:

net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c:58:5: warning:
 symbol 'nla_put_srh' was not declared. Should it be static?
net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c:238:5: warning:
 symbol 'seg6_input' was not declared. Should it be static?
net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c:254:5: warning:
 symbol 'seg6_output' was not declared. Should it be static?

Signed-off-by: Wei Yongjun <weiyongjun1@huawei.com>
---
 net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c | 8 ++++----
 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-)

diff --git a/net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c b/net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c
index 6124e15..8558225 100644
--- a/net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c
+++ b/net/ipv6/seg6_iptunnel.c
@@ -55,8 +55,8 @@ static const struct nla_policy seg6_iptunnel_policy[SEG6_IPTUNNEL_MAX + 1] = {
 	[SEG6_IPTUNNEL_SRH]	= { .type = NLA_BINARY },
 };
 
-int nla_put_srh(struct sk_buff *skb, int attrtype,
-		struct seg6_iptunnel_encap *tuninfo)
+static int nla_put_srh(struct sk_buff *skb, int attrtype,
+		       struct seg6_iptunnel_encap *tuninfo)
 {
 	struct seg6_iptunnel_encap *data;
 	struct nlattr *nla;
@@ -235,7 +235,7 @@ static int seg6_do_srh(struct sk_buff *skb)
 	return 0;
 }
 
-int seg6_input(struct sk_buff *skb)
+static int seg6_input(struct sk_buff *skb)
 {
 	int err;
 
@@ -251,7 +251,7 @@ int seg6_input(struct sk_buff *skb)
 	return dst_input(skb);
 }
 
-int seg6_output(struct net *net, struct sock *sk, struct sk_buff *skb)
+static int seg6_output(struct net *net, struct sock *sk, struct sk_buff *skb)
 {
 	struct dst_entry *orig_dst = skb_dst(skb);
 	struct dst_entry *dst = NULL;
